A significant traffic collision on Interstate 405 South in Signal Hill, CA, caused major disruptions during the morning commute today. The incident, involving five vehicles, including a gray Honda, a beige Toyota, and a gray Ford, occurred around 8:15 AM. Emergency response units were quickly deployed to manage the scene and facilitate roadway clearance.
As a result of the traffic incident, all lanes were blocked, including the High-Occupancy Vehicle (HOV) lanes, leading to substantial delays and congestion for drivers. The situation escalated rapidly, prompting emergency responders to arrive shortly after the collision to control the scene and assist with the towing of the vehicles involved. A total of three tow trucks were called to remove the vehicles from the freeway.
By 9:13 AM, the roadway was cleared, and vehicles were being towed off at the Orange exit. Despite the swift response, the backup from the incident impacted traffic flow for a considerable time, affecting commuters traveling southbound on Interstate 405. Drivers in the area were advised to seek alternate routes to avoid delays caused by the traffic collision.
